I saw this on NHK last year:

An ice producer in Nikkō is harvesting natural ice, with this year's output expected to reach around 4,000 high-grade blocks for shipment across Japan. NHK reports that shaved-ice shops use the ice, though it is also likely to be found in some high-end cocktail bars.
